nibjones:
I don't know where you are located, but I get my cotton from the compress...that is a cotton warehouse where bales are compressed to a smaller size for shipping. They are all across the Cotton Belt. Each bale has a sample attached that is used for grading the fiber. Once the bales are sold, the samples are discarded. I don't know if they are white enough for habitat snow, since the cotton is ginned, but not bleached. I use this cotton in taxidermy and as beetle bedding.
